Scandi, short for Scandinavian design, originated in Denmark, Norway, Sweden, and Finland, blending practicality with elegance. It emphasizes clean lines, natural materials like wood and wool, and a neutral color palette that creates calm, light-filled spaces. More than aesthetics, Scandi embodies sustainability, minimalism, and a deep respect for craftsmanship passed through generations.

At its heart, Scandi focuses on functionality without sacrificing beauty. It prioritizes well-lit, uncluttered environments that promote mental clarity and warmth. Natural light is maximized through large windows and light-reflective surfaces, while sustainable materials reduce environmental impact. This philosophy extends beyond homes into daily habits—supporting slowing down, mindful consumption, and community well-being.

One reason why the style isn't so easy to define anymore is that Scandinavia itself isn't one cohesive, homogeneous place. Scandi design is an abbreviation of Scandinavian design, Scandinavia being the collective name for Denmark, Sweden, and Norway where long, dark winters inspired a focus on light, comfort, and practicality. Emerging in the early 20th century, this style became a defining feature of the mid-century modern movement, championing clean lines, natural materials, and functional design.
